San Manuel is one of the largest private employers in the Inland Empire, operating the renowned Yaamava Resort & Casino. As a prominent resort and casino destination, San Manuel is dedicated to providing exceptional guest experiences through a wide range of luxury amenities, gaming, dining, and entertainment options. The company emphasizes a vibrant workplace culture focused on growth, well-being, and the future of its employees, promoting a positive and productive work environment that aligns with its mission and vision. Job Requirements

  • High school diploma or GED
  • minimum three years of driving experience
  • ability to operate both manual and automatic transmissions
  • valid California commercial driver’s license, commercial Class C or higher, with passenger endorsement preferred
  • must obtain and maintain a gaming license if required by the San Manuel Tribal Gaming Commission
  • ability to work outdoors in extreme temperature conditions
  • physical stamina to stand for extended periods and lift up to 50 pounds
  • ability to work evenings, weekends, and holidays
  • valid driver’s license with acceptable driving record for authorized drivers

Job Duties

  • Provides professional and courteous service to guests with a sense of urgency
  • greets guests timely, professionally, and efficiently while opening doors and providing information
  • handles special requests and assists with inquiries about resort and casino services
  • parks and retrieves guest vehicles safely in compliance with state laws
  • secures guest keys and vehicles according to policy
  • follows up with guests to resolve concerns and ensure satisfaction
  • documents and reports vehicle incidents such as damages and accidents
  • performs other duties to support department operations
